Book excerpt: Follow God's process for growth and find hope in life's darkest moments with Bishop T.D. Jakes' uplifting stories and advice from his own faith journey. In this insightful book, #1 New York Times bestselling author T.D. Jakes wrestles with age-old questions: Why do the righteous suffer? Where is God in all the injustice? In his most personal offering yet, Bishop Jakes tells crushing stories from his own journey -- the painful experience of learning his young teenage daughter was pregnant, the agony of watching his mother succumb to Alzheimer's, and the shock and helplessness he felt when his son had a heart attack. Bishop Jakes wants to show you how God uses difficult, crushing experiences to prepare you for unexpected blessings. If you are faithful through suffering, you will be surprised by God's joy, comforted by His peace, and fulfilled with His purpose. Crushing will inspire you to have hope, even in your most difficult moments. If you trust in God and lean on Him during setbacks, He will lead you through.

Book excerpt: Boldly You: A Story about Discovering What You’re Capable of When You Show Up for Yourself is a close-up look at the hardships, life lessons, and stories of resilience of author Janet T. Phan. In this honest, insightful, heartfelt account of Janet’s experience as a young woman struggling to overcome the obstacles in her life, readers will find wisdom and advice to help them rise above their own circumstances, recognize their limitless potential, and achieve their goals. This book is about what’s possible in a person’s life when they recognize that they have the power to define their future. ​As a young woman, Janet faced countless realities that made her path to success difficult. Her family relied on government subsidies, such as housing and free meals at school. Her first-generation Vietnamese parents, in a culture so different from their own, didn’t always understand how to support her curiosity, ambitions, and goals. But she believed in herself and had the courage to act on those beliefs, so she found a way to build a community around her and develop the skills she needed to make top grades throughout her education while working multiple jobs and pursuing her dreams. In her book, Janet shares the key takeaways from her experiences that led to her success today as a driving force impacting the STEM field and as the Founder and Executive Director of Thriving Elements, a nonprofit dedicated to providing access and opportunities for underserved, underrepresented girls through STEM mentorship. Boldly You is a self-help book that reads like a charged and poignant memoir. Written for high school and college students, young professionals, and all those who are dreaming of their future or figuring out their paths in life, this book will inspire and guide. Every chapter concludes with Thriving Elements, critical learnings from the author’s journey that will help readers show up for themselves, be open-minded, build their confidence, be situationally aware, and be biased for action. Janet’s story is proof that you can be your own person and create the life you want.
